Пример #1
0
 private IEnumerator RepeatEveryCoroutine(float period, RetBoolTakeVoid cb)
 {
     while (cb())
     {
         yield return(new WaitForSeconds(period));
     }
 }
Пример #2
0
 public void RepeatEvery(float period, RetBoolTakeVoid cb)
 {
     if (coroutine2 != null)
     {
         StopCoroutine(coroutine2);
     }
     coroutine2 = StartCoroutine(RepeatEveryCoroutine(period, cb));
 }